Vein yellowing of Hibiscus rosa-sinensis caused by eggplant mottled dwarf virus in southern Italy.

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2008
abstract:
Eggplant mottled dwarf virus (EMDV) was detected for the first time in southern Italy in several Hibiscus rosa-sinensis L. plants with vein yellowing. Citopathology and immunoelectron microscopy were carried out to identify the virus.
